WebNov 5, 2024 · Secretory Phase . In this phase, the endometrium begins to secrete essential nutrients and fluids. Progesterone is the essential hormone for this phase. This phase begins after ovulation and continues until menstruation. The glands of the endometrium secrete proteins, lipids, and glycogen. These are needed to nourish an embryo.

WebProgesterone therapy for endometrial hyperplasia and neoplasia is followed by secretory changes of the endometrium, mostly subnuclear vacuoles, decidual reaction, and sometime squamoid "morules." Secretory changes seen after progesterone therapy in the endometrium do not rule out residual carcinoma.
